Understanding Drug Detoxification in Eola, Texas

Drug and Alcohol Detoxification is a term denoting the medical care of uncomfortable withdrawal symptoms which occurs when a person addicted to a substance quits using the substance abruptly. When a person has become addicted to substances such as heroin, alcohol, methamphetamine, crack, klonopin, dexedrine, concerta etc., it can be harmful both physically and psychologically. When a person that has become addicted to an addictive substance and decides to quit consuming, or quits using the narcotic because of lack of availability, the individual will begin to feel withdrawal symptoms. Depending on the drug being used, a great number of withdrawal symptoms could be felt by the individual, which can include nausea, anxiety, depression, insomnia, fatigue, paranoia, muscle pain, chills, cramps, sweats, runny nose, and tremors,, just to list some examples. A drug detox center is commonly provided in Eola, Texas on an inpatient basis.

Even though it is helpful that drug & alcohol detoxification facilities are available in Eola to assist people with withdrawal symptoms, drug detoxification is not a long term solution for drug abuse and addiction. Drug detoxification is only one of several treatment actions to effectively treat addiction. A comprehensive rehabilitation program is the only verifiable process to fully overcome addiction.
